An older couple agree to mind their estranged daughters' boyfriends child, while daughter and boyfriend go on a trip. The boy bonds with the old man in a way his daughter never did. Shows the terrors and graces of aging.

| Item Description: | Based on the play by Ernest Thompson. Originally issued as a motion picture in 1981. Digitally mastered. Aspect ratio 1.85:1. Special features: Newly remastered 16:9 widescreen version -- Documentary, "Reflections on Golden Pond," a tribute to the work of cinematographer Billy Williams -- Commentary track with writer Ernest Thompson, the writer of the Broadway play -- Katherine Hepburn tribute documentary. | Awards: | Academy Awards, 1981: Best Actor (Henry Fonda); Best Actress (Katharine Hepburn); Best Screenplay (Ernest Thompson) |
| Production Credits: | Cinematographer, Billy Williams ; editor, Robert L. Wolfe ; music, David Grusin ; costume designer, Dorothy Jeakins ; production designer, Stephen Grimes ; special effects supervisor, Matthew Sweeney. |
